Phone number ☎️ 01635291289 👆 is reported as a scam call pretending to be from Amazon, warning about an expired account and threatening a £95 charge. The message uses a pre-recorded voice and gives options to respond, but people advise not to press any buttons and just hang up. Many users found it suspicious and believe it’s an attempt to trick and scare recipients into giving away personal info or money. Overall, it’s seen as a fraudulent call to avoid.

About 01 Numbers
These digits are linked with specific locations in the UK and are typically used by residential and commercial properties. Frequently termed as 'basic rate', 'local rate', or 'national rate' numbers, the charges for these geographic numbers are based on the time of day. Most service providers offer call packages that provide free calls during specified times. Call costs from mobile phones are dependent on the chosen calling plan, with a number of plans providing these numbers in their free call packages.
